Ticket: Slimmed image breaks runtime on Pellarc build agents.

Repro steps:
1. Build the hollowed image with the strip-layers profile enabled.
2. Push to the staging registry and deploy to the canary pool.
3. Container exits with a missing shared-library error within ten seconds.

Expected: parity with the full image. Actual: crash loop. Suspect the trim step removes the resolver libs. To pull the failing image from the staging registry, authenticate with the token below.

session JWT of tawip-kajog = eyJhbGciOiJIUzI1NiIsInR5cCI6IkpXVCJ9.eyJzdWIiOiI2dKYGGIn0.afsnASii

## Deployment

Parityd keeps the Swift and Kotlin SDKs for the Fennick API in lockstep. Deploy it alongside the API gateway; it blocks releases when the feature matrices diverge. One instance per region. Health endpoint on the admin port. If it flaps, check the matrix cache first — stale entries cause false mismatches. It reads the following configuration values at startup.

settings of fahag-haduf:
[ulaox]
port = 8443
region = south-2
host = ulaox.lumiccorp.internal
timeout_ms = 500
retries = 8

Shuttle-Bus Gate — Onboarding Note

The staff shuttle stops at Gate 4, north side of the Queller Building. Gate opens 07:10–09:40 and 16:30–19:00. No tailgating; one badge tap per person. Lost badge: call the desk, don't wave people through. Drivers won't wait past the half hour. New starters without a badge yet can use the temporary gate code below.

turnstile pass: bdg-YEOZLM-79341408

Ticket: Catalog cache invalidation broken on the Mossgrove storefront. Support has seen stale prices for up to six hours. Root cause: the purge worker's environment file in the new region was cloned without the invalidation settings, so purge requests are silently rejected upstream. Customers should be told refreshes will propagate once the worker is redeployed this afternoon. The fix requires regenerating the env file from the current template; the purge authorization credential must be placed on the line immediately after this sentence.

secret setting of tajof-bahif: COURIER_KEY3=65d